ZBlogPHP通过配置虚拟主机支持HTTPS,并在博客上实施HTTP和HTTPS混编,提升用户体验,具体措施包括:为域名配置SSL证书实现HTTPS加密通信;使用.htaccess文件强制跳转HTTP网站至HTTPS或反之;设置自定义404错误页面避免HTTPS访问异常;通过Nginx配置提高安全性,将HTTP请求重定向到HTTPS,这些方法确保用户访问博客时可获得安全、稳定的体验。
在当今数字化时代,安全性已成为网站运营不可或缺的一部分,HTTPS(HyperText Transfer Protocol Secure)作为一种安全的网络传输协议,能够有效保护数据在传输过程中的安全性和隐私性,在实际应用中,许多网站面临着HTTPS混合内容的问题,即网站上的某些内容是通过HTTP协议加载的,这可能导致安全隐患和用户体验下降。
什么是HTTPS混合内容?
HTTPS混合内容指的是网站同时使用了HTTP和HTTPS两种协议来加载页面内容,在某些情况下,这种混合使用可能会导致浏览器显示混合内容警告或拒绝加载,从而影响网站的正常访问和安全性。
ZBlogPHP解决HTTPS混合内容的策略
针对HTTPS混合内容问题,ZBlogPHP提供了一系列有效的解决方案:
-
自动跳转至HTTPS
ZBlogPHP可以在主题配置文件中设置自动跳转,确保所有内容都通过HTTPS协议加载,这样可以避免用户在不同协议间频繁切换,提高访问速度和安全性。 安全策略(CSP)**
ZBlogPHP支持内容安全策略,可以通过设置CSP头来控制加载哪些资源,从而避免加载不安全的HTTP资源,这有助于减少混合内容的出现。
-
重写规则优化
ZBlogPHP提供了灵活的重写规则功能,可以对网站的URL进行重写和优化,确保所有链接都使用HTTPS协议,这有助于保持网站内容的完整性和一致性。
-
插件支持
ZBlogPHP拥有丰富的插件生态,其中许多插件已经集成了解决HTTPS混合内容问题的功能,开发者可以根据需要选择合适的插件进行安装和配置。
实施建议与注意事项
在实施ZBlogPHP解决HTTPS混合内容的方案时,需要注意以下几点:
-
逐步实施:建议逐步实施上述方案,先保证核心内容和重要资源的HTTPS安全,再逐步扩展到整个网站。
-
测试验证:在实施过程中,需要进行充分的测试验证,确保方案的有效性和稳定性。
-
备份数据:在进行任何修改和配置之前,务必备份网站的相关数据和配置文件,以便在出现问题时能够快速恢复。
-
监控与维护:实施完成后,需要持续监控网站的运行状况,并定期进行维护和更新,以确保方案的长期有效性和安全性。
ZBlogPHP通过一系列有效的策略和工具,能够帮助网站解决HTTPS混合内容问题,提高网站的安全性和用户体验,对于广大博客运营者来说,了解并应用这些解决方案,将有助于打造更加安全、稳定、高效的在线平台。


还没有评论,来说两句吧...